Letting Go of Control
Letting go of the need to control others can significantly reduce anxiety in relationships. If someone truly values you, they'll make you a priority, but sometimes, timing and personal circumstances can hinder their ability to commit. The key is to focus on self-love and personal happiness, ensuring that your worth isn't tied to anyone else's actions or feelings.
